We are seeking a skilled Patient Care Specialist to join our team. As a key member of our healthcare team, you will be responsible for delivering high-quality patient care and services.
- Job Responsibilities
Ensure that nursing care services rendered are safe, competent, and individualized, upholding nursing standards in documentation, treatment, patient monitoring, and infection control.
Allocate equipment as necessary to assure the adequacy of resources to meet care requirements.
Communicate effectively with patients and their families or caregivers, building rapport and fostering a positive relationship.
Coordinate patient care through collaboration with physicians, provide direct patient care, evaluate patients' conditions, and serve as the liaison between families and physicians.
Participate in Multidisciplinary Team meetings to ensure smooth delivery of patient care and services.
Maintain organization and legal compliance regarding storage and control of drugs and medical supplies.
Implement active measures to ensure patient safety and report all incidents to Nurse Manager / Nurse Clinician.
Maintain accurate documentation of patients' condition and collation of data (record of referral / enquiry / attendances).
Monitor, reassess, and evaluate patients' condition in implementing care plans for the patient and support family members to cope with patients' advanced illness.
Perform nursing care such as medication administration and wound dressing as required.
Follow up to ensure continuity of patient care and treatment plans.
Observe proper use/care of equipment and economical use of consumables and supplies.
Maintain confidentiality and discretion in matters involving patient care.
Maintain a conducive and safe patient care environment.
Fulfill the role of buddy by mentoring junior staff for performance excellence and career development.
Enforce compliance with the Singapore Nursing Board's Standards of Practice for Nurses and Midwives, and the Code of Ethics and Professional Conduct.
Stay updated on industry guidelines and develop new skills necessary for the job.
Maintain high standards of housekeeping and workplace organization at all times.
Initiate and drive continuous improvements in own work area on regular basis.

This position involves practicing as a registered nurse in a dialysis center.
- Monitor patient vital signs and assess their condition by engaging with them.
- Oversight of the entire dialysis treatment process, from start to finish.
- Ensure patients receive the correct medications ordered by their doctors.
- Evaluate patients' reactions to dialysis treatment and medications.
- Patient education on their disease and its treatment, addressing any questions related to dialysis.
